Preparation.
Firstly, you should select the type of shower that you desire to install. It is essential to ascertain whether the selected shower is capable of managing specific systems and can control a secure degree of water via the central heating boiler. A lot of shower units nowadays are made to be adaptable to different water pressures (such as saved warm water and chilly mains).
It is additionally crucial to take into account the water stress as well as the planning of the piping and also drainage for the shower.
Method.
Relying on the kind of shower you wish to install, the shower head have to either be fitted in order to prevent its contact with the water in the bathroom below or the base tray, or it has to have a check valve.
Prior to beginning, it is suggested to note the placements of the shower head and also control, and also to prepare the pipe-work entailed. Additionally, the drain system to remove the drainage will need to be planned. Both placements of the cable course and the shower switch will certainly additionally require to be considered if a rapid or electrical shower unit is being mounted.
Use the guideline overview provided with the shower system to fit the shower control.Before fitting the pipes that will provide the water to the shower system, it is essential to cut off the water supply. In order to shield the pipelines, they ought to be provided a water-proof covering and likewise fitted with separating shutoffs. The pipes can then be hidden into the wall surface and also glued over to neaten the overall look.
Fit the base tray, shower head, and fittings.
Attach the major shower control to the pipelines that will be providing the water (This may call for a female screw thread adapter).
Reconnect the water system and also examination the pipelines for any type of leaks, as some may need tightening up.
If you are mounting an electrical shower, keep in mind to switch off the power supply before making any type of electric links. Once these links have been made (there must be advice within the user's manual), the power supply can be switched over back on.
Adjusting Water Pressure to Suit Your Shower.
The cold water storage tank can be lifted to a better height (in some cases as little as 150mm (6inches)) by fitting a strong wooden support underneath it - perhaps composed of struts and blockboards. If you choose this alternative, the primary and distribution pipelines will also have to be elevated to fulfill the brand-new elevation of the reservoir.
Additionally, a booster pump (a single pump or a dual/twin pump) can be fitted. Whichever kind is picked, it needs to be linked into the power supply in order to run.
Piping and also Drain.
It is best to use 15mm size supply pipelines, and also make the go to the shower as brief and also straight as possible so as to keep optimal pressure and also reduce heat loss. Furthermore, by minimising making use of elbows for pipeline corners, you can reduce the resistance in the circulation of the water supply. You can accomplish this by flexing the pipes rather.
Most Popular Shower Enclosure Options to Upgrade Your Bathroom
Frameless Shower Enclosures
Switching to a frameless shower enclosure can instantly add a modern feel to your bathroom. This type of shower enclosure eliminates the visual obstruction of frames, providing a seamless flow using fully customisable glass.
Since they are fully customisable, it fits all sizes and shapes of your bathroom space. You can also design it in a way suitable for an expansive spa shower.
In-line Shower Options
Another popular shower enclosure option you can use to upgrade your bathroom is an in-line shower. This type of shower installs a shower glass in-line with an adjacent wall, keeping water within the shower area.
You can have two options for in-line showers: hinged doors and sliding doors. An in-line shower with hinged doors allows you to have one glass shower door mounted on one side and open the door outwards. Meanwhile, in-line showers with sliding doors will enable you to save space but are more expensive.
Semi-Frameless Shower Enclosures
The semi-frameless shower enclosure is also an excellent shower enclosure option as it reduces the possibility of mould. Since the glass door is frameless, there’s no way soap and water will be stuck on it. But to ensure that there’s no way for mould to flourish in your bathroom, choose frameless shower enclosures instead.
Semi-frameless shower enclosures are the ideal choice if you adore the design of frameless showers but would prefer a more affordable solution. These types of shower enclosures have a range of options available by the glass manufacturing process in accordance with various height specifications.
You can also customise this type of shower enclosure. However, your options might be limited because of the standard sizes and heights.
Glass Block Shower Enclosure
If you don’t want a bathroom door and walk-in glass shower enclosures are not an option either, a glass block shower enclosure is for you. Glass blocks will allow your bathroom to access maximum daylight while having the privacy it offers. Also, glass block enclosures might require a bit more effort to clean than other enclosures, but they are durable and versatile options.
You can also be creative when using glass blocks for your bathroom. Since this type of shower enclosure is made of small glass blocks, you can easily create a unique shower enclosure shape. There are many options for thickness, styles, and colours, too.
